A LOVED mill has now launched an online shopping service for residents who are eager to get their hands on locally produced baked goods.
The Warwick Bridge Corn Mill has launched its own online click and collect service today.
It is a weekly service, and orders should be placed before 3pm on Tuesday to be ready to collect on a Thursday between 10am and 2pm near the watermill.
Some of the products that the mill will be selling through the service includes flour that is produced on the site as well as baked goods.
The Warwick Bridge Corn Mill is running the click and collect service with the Government’s Covid-19 guidelines in mind.
This means they are asking people who come to collect their order to wear a face mask.
For anybody who can’t quite wait the whole week to get some of the locally made products, a number of shops in the area do stock them.
